2. Rancilio Silvia
The Silvia is the espresso machine for purists. It's a simple machine that does not have pre-sets or automatic milk foaming. This makes it less user-friendly than machines like the Breville Bambino Plus, but it also means that when operated by a trained barista it can create cafe-quality drinks. The Silvia also has professional components. It comes with a 58mm portafilter, which is similar to the ones used in Rancilio's professional line of machines. This is a huge benefit when using recipes that were developed using commercial machines, because using a smaller portafilter can throw off the ratio of coffee to water.
The machine comes with an expert steam wand that can create thick, luscious foam that is ideal for making cappuccinos and lattes in a café. The wand is flexible and features an acorn-shaped tip making it easy to use for those who are just beginning. The boiler, pump and grouphead are all commercially-grade too and the wand has enough power to make high-quality foam even without the aid of a froth-assist system.
The Silvia also has a distinct "ready" orange light that signals that the machine is prepared to use, and four rocker switches for controlling the steaming and brewing features. The machine is constructed of solid metal with a premium feel. It stands out from other machines like the Gaggia Classic Pro or the Breville Bambino Plus. The large portafilter on the Silvia is also significantly better than the plastic versions found on Gaggia's and Breville's entry-level machines.
The only drawback to Silvia is that Silvia is its finicky nature and the need for patience, particularly in the case of your first experience using the barista machine. For a dedicated barista at home, it can be a great machine that is that cost twice as much and will last when you're ready to upgrade.
